Crown Castle International Corp. and Qualcomm Inc. are placing huge bets on mobile TV, spending a combined $1.3 billion to build networks dedicated almost entirely to one-way wireless video. Traditional TV networks and film studios are hastily establishing divisions to …

VIENNA, Austria-Mobilkom Austria, the largest Austrian wireless carrier, demonstrated High Speed Downlink Packet Access technology from Nortel Networks Ltd. At a retail store in Vienna, the HSDPA technology supported applications such as FTP downloading, real-time television broadcasts from Austria’s GoTV …
